Do you have the inherent need to create things but don’t know where to start? Come learn how to build and fabricate using the MakerSpace’s new equipment in Alkek One on the first floor of the Alkek Library. Training is completely free!

The MakerSpace is a fabrication shop where you can create almost anything. Learn how to use digital fabrication tools to create physical objects in new ways. We have 3D printers, laser cutters, electronics workbenches, embroidery and sewing machines, and even a waterjet that can cut ANYTHING. The only cost to you is the cost of material that you use, and there is never a charge for time.

Rules of Operation and Safety Regulations

Before using the MakerSpace, you must read the Rules of Operation and Safety Guidelines.

    • Patrons must attend specific trainings prior to using the MakerSpace and any equipment therein. 
    • Patrons must check out equipment from MakerSpace Staff prior to use. 
    • Patrons must surrender TXSTATE ID to MakerSpace Staff to check out equipment.
    • Patrons may only check out one piece of equipment at one time. 
    • Patrons can only use hand tools within the MakerSpace. 
    • Patrons must pay for consumable materials prior to leaving the MakerSpace. 
    • Patrons cannot create any weapons, parts of weapons, or weapon-like items. 
    • Patrons cannot create any items for malicious intent. 
    • Patrons cannot use MakerSpace equipment to manufacture or mass produce items for resale. 
    • Patrons must abide by all University Libraries and Texas State University Policies as well as local, state, and federal laws where applicable. 
    • ALWAYS ask for assistance when needed. 
    • Closed toed shoes are REQUIRED at all times. 
    • Safety glasses are REQUIRED in 102A around designated equipment. 
    • NEVER leave a piece of equipment unattended while in use. 
    • ALWAYS power down equipment after use. 
    • REMOVE all jewelry, SECURE loose-fitting clothing, and TIE BACK long hair while using equipment. 
    • NO open food or drink allowed. 
    • REPORT any broken or misplaced equipment and tools to MakerSpace Staff.
    • IMMEDIATELY REPORT any accidents or injuries to MakerSpace Staff or Library Staff. Call 911 if needed.
